KM0212R alloy rear wheel for Kyosho motorcycles

This KM0212R rear wheel is a scale replacement designed for Kyosho motorcycle models, presented in a flat profile with a 12H hub pattern. Machined from alloy, it is intended for routine part replacement, simple swap-outs, and incremental tuning where wheel weight and stiffness influence handling.

Installation notes: check hub bore alignment and the 12H mounting pattern against your chassis before fitting, and use the bearings, nuts, and spacers specified for your Kyosho model. Do not force the wheel onto a mismatched hub to avoid damaging wheel or carrier components.

Tuning and upkeep: as an alloy rear wheel, the KM0212R alters unsprung mass and rotational inertia compared with stock plastic wheels; choose it when a firmer rear feel or a durable replacement is needed. Clean bearing seats, inspect mounting faces for damage, and rebalance when switching tyre types or inserts to maintain predictable handling.
